Japan Semiconductor Test Accessories and Consumables Market: Industry Overview & Strategic Positioning

Japan’s semiconductor test accessories and consumables market is characterized by its maturity, technological sophistication, and strategic importance within the global supply chain. The sector primarily supports high-precision testing equipment used in wafer fabrication, device validation, and failure analysis. Despite its maturity, the market exhibits robust growth potential driven by increasing complexity in semiconductor devices, miniaturization, and the proliferation of AI, 5G, and IoT applications.

Key industry players are investing heavily in R&D to develop next-generation test probes, contactors, and consumables capable of handling advanced nodes below 3nm. The market’s growth is also fueled by the need for higher throughput, reliability, and cost efficiencies. Japan’s strong manufacturing base, combined with government initiatives supporting semiconductor innovation, positions it as a critical hub for high-value test accessories and consumables. The sector is transitioning from traditional testing paradigms to more integrated, AI-enabled solutions, emphasizing automation and real-time analytics.

Emerging Trends and Innovation Drivers in Japan’s Semiconductor Testing Sector

Japan’s semiconductor testing industry is witnessing rapid innovation driven by the advent of AI, machine learning, and automation. The deployment of AI-enabled test algorithms enhances defect detection, reduces false positives, and accelerates throughput. Advanced contact materials, such as nano-coatings and flexible probes, are improving contact reliability at sub-3nm nodes. Additionally, the integration of IoT sensors within testing equipment facilitates real-time monitoring and predictive maintenance.

Another significant trend is the shift toward environmentally sustainable consumables, driven by regulatory pressures and corporate responsibility initiatives. Companies are exploring biodegradable materials and energy-efficient manufacturing processes. The rise of 5G and autonomous vehicle applications is also expanding the scope of testing, requiring specialized accessories capable of handling high-frequency signals and complex device architectures. These innovations collectively position Japan at the forefront of high-precision, high-throughput testing solutions, reinforcing its strategic importance in the global semiconductor supply chain.
